This is one of the more esoteric Boss pedals that doesn't really get its fair shake. The Multi Overtone uses some cool dynamic filtering to emphasize the harmonics of upper and lower octaves of what you're playing. It also has a really cool unpredictable pitch modulation that you can dial in.

In practice you use it more or less how you'd use a POG -- there are a LOT of cool fake organ sounds in here. The result is kind of more washed out and compressed, and it feels very 3D in stereo. And because it's really just filtering there's no real latency to speak of.
